OUTSTANDING UNDERGRADUATE TEACHING AWARDS
 
 
 

The State University System and the University of North Florida are is desirous of providing recognition for those faculty who perform meritoriously in undergraduate teaching. To that end, the Legislature has made appropriations for Outstanding Undergraduate Teaching Awards to be given in the Spring in recognition of excellence in teaching achieved during the previous two academic years. The University of North Florida has allocated the available funds for this fiscal year in the following manner:

Seven Outstanding Undergraduate Teaching Awards in the amount of $2,000 each, to be awarded at the University level.

Eligibility

Period of time to be used in the determination of eligibility: the Fall and Spring semesters 1999-2000 and 2000-2001.

Any full-time member of the UNF regular teaching faculty, holding who has held a regular faculty appointment at the rank of Instructor, Assistant Professor, Associate Professor, or Professor, who has taught, during for the previous two academic years, and who has taught at least four (4) undergraduate courses during that time is eligible to be nominated for these awards. Courses taught during the Summer or while the faculty member was in a visiting or adjunct appointment are not eligible for consideration under these guidelines. Visiting and adjunct faculty are not considered regular teaching faculty, and as such, are not eligible. No winner of an Outstanding Undergraduate Teaching Award shall be eligible to win another Outstanding Undergraduate Teaching Award until the third year following receipt of the last award
